数据库中p和f表示什么
-
在数据库中,通常会使用p和f来表示不同的含义。
-
P表示主键(Primary Key):主键是数据库表中的一个字段,用于唯一标识每一行数据。主键的值在整个表中必须是唯一的,且不能为空。通常情况下,主键是一个整数类型的自增字段,用于快速的定位和检索数据。
-
P表示外键(Foreign Key):外键是数据库表中的一个字段,用于建立表与表之间的关系。外键是另一表的主键,通过外键可以实现表与表之间的数据关联和引用。外键约束可以保证数据的完整性和一致性。
-
F表示函数(Function):函数是数据库中的一个特殊对象,用于封装一系列的操作和逻辑,以便在查询和处理数据时使用。函数可以接受参数,并返回一个值或一个结果集。常见的函数包括数学函数、字符串函数、日期函数等。
-
F表示过滤(Filter):过滤是指在数据库查询或操作数据时,根据指定的条件来筛选和排除不符合条件的数据。通过使用过滤条件,可以快速定位需要的数据,并提高查询效率。
-
F表示文件(File):文件在数据库中可以表示存储在数据库中的二进制文件或大型文本文件。数据库可以提供文件存储和管理的功能,如存储图片、音频、视频等多媒体文件,或者存储大型文档、报告等。
总结:在数据库中,P通常表示主键和外键,用于标识和建立表之间的关系;F通常表示函数、过滤和文件,用于封装操作和逻辑、筛选数据以及存储二进制文件和大型文本文件。
1年前 -
-
在数据库中,p和f通常表示以下含义:
-
P表示主键(Primary Key):主键是用来唯一标识数据库表中每一行数据的字段。它的值在整个表中必须是唯一的,而且不能为空。主键可以由一个或多个字段组成,多个字段组合成的主键称为复合主键。
-
F表示外键(Foreign Key):外键用于建立不同数据库表之间的关系。它是一个指向其他表中主键的字段,用来保持数据的一致性和完整性。外键的值必须与被引用表中的主键值相匹配,或者为空(null)。
主键和外键是关系型数据库中非常重要的概念,用于定义表与表之间的关系。主键用于唯一标识每一行数据,而外键则用于建立表与表之间的关联关系,实现数据的引用和约束。通过主键和外键的使用,可以在数据库中建立起复杂的数据模型,实现数据的关联和查询。
1年前 -
-
在数据库中,P和F通常表示主键(Primary Key)和外键(Foreign Key)。
- 主键(Primary Key):
主键是用于唯一标识数据库表中每一行记录的列,它具有以下特点:
- 主键的值必须是唯一的,不能重复。
- 主键的值不能为空,即不能为NULL。
- 一个表只能有一个主键。
- 主键可以由一个或多个列组成,这种情况称为复合主键。
创建主键的语法:
CREATE TABLE table_name ( column1 datatype PRIMARY KEY, column2 datatype, ... );- 外键(Foreign Key):
外键是用于建立表与表之间关系的列,它与其他表的主键形成对应关系。外键的作用是保证数据的完整性和一致性,可以用来实现关系型数据库中的关系约束。
外键的特点:
- 外键的值必须与其他表的主键值相匹配,或者为NULL。
- 外键可以重复,即可以在多行记录中具有相同的值。
- 一个表可以有多个外键。
创建外键的语法:
CREATE TABLE table_name ( column1 datatype, column2 datatype, ... FOREIGN KEY (column_name) REFERENCES table_name(column_name) );在创建外键时,需要指定外键列以及它所引用的表和列。外键列必须与被引用列的数据类型和长度相匹配。
使用外键可以实现以下功能:
- 保证数据的完整性和一致性。
- 实现表与表之间的关联和关系。
- 自动维护表之间的一致性,例如当主表中的记录删除或更新时,相关的外键记录也会被删除或更新。
需要注意的是,在使用外键时,需要注意数据库引擎的支持情况和对外键的操作限制。
1年前 - 主键(Primary Key):